Hot News:  A terrific Sumatra National Meet was held on Memorial Day weekend at the Southern Ohio Poultry Show, Lucasville, Ohio.  There were numerous Sumatra Club members exhibiting around 100 sumatras at the 2000 bird show.  In the Jr. Show, Champion Bantam was by Robert Sterner, Iowa.  Reserve Bantam was KJ Poultry, Illinois.  The Jr. Show Champion and Reserve Champion Sumatras were by Rebekah Payne, Indiana.  Rebekah’s black cockerel became Champion AOSB and Champion Large Fowl of the Junior Show!  In the Open Show, Tom Kernan, New Jersey, swept the Champion and Reserve Champion Sumatras.  The Club made over $500 in Silent Auction birds and hatching eggs donated by Tom Kernan.  More details and photos will be in the June newsletter to members.

May 15, 2010 - An amazing day for Rebekah Payne, from Indiana.  She exhibited at the Kentuckiana Poultry Double Show in Shelbyville, KY.  Rebekah was Grand Champion Large Fowl of both Open Shows; and she usually only shows in Junior Shows!  She’s a youngster who beat the adults!  There were over 1200 birds at the show, including a good number of sumatra large fowl. 

May 1, 2010; a big day for Sumatras in Indiana.  At the Feathered Friends Poultry Show, Columbus, Indiana.   Grand Champion Large Fowl of the Junior Show was a Black Sumatra hen by Justin Tinkle, Franklin, Indiana.   Grand Champion Large Fowl of the Open Show was a Black Sumatra pullet by Doug Akers. 

The Dayton Poultry Show was held in Greenville, Ohio on April 24th & 25th.  Champion AOSB of the Jr. Show was a Black Sumatra cockbird by KJ Poultry of Illinois.  Champion AOSB of the Open Show was a Black Sumatra pullet by Doug Akers, Indiana.  29 AOSB shown.  There were 1,587 birds in the show.

The Gateway Poultry Show was held in Bloomington, Indiana on Saturday, April 10th.  This year’s event was a double show.  In one show (white card show) , Champion AOSB was a Black sumatra hen by Carl Fosbrink of Seymour, Indiana.  In the other show (the blue card show), Champion AOSB was a Black Sumatra pullet by Doug Akers, Lebanon, Indiana. 

The Southeast Ohio Poultry Show was held in Marietta, Ohio on March 27th & 28th.  Three sumatra exhbitors showed large fowl.  BB, Champion AOSB, Champion Large Fowl and Show Champion was a Black Sumatra Hen by Tom Kernan, Heislerville, NJ.   Congratulations, Tom!

 The 2010 Sumatra National Meet will be held with the Southern Oho Poultry Association, in Lucasville, Ohio.  The show is also hosting the APA Semi-National.  There will be a silent auction and also sumatra trios will be auctioned, according to Tom Kernan, ASA President.  All proceeds benefit the American Sumatra Association.  Tom has graciously volunteered to sponsor all the Sumatra National awards this year.
